About Barnes

Barnes is a picturesque and affluent area located in the London Borough of Richmond upon Thames, South West London. It is situated approximately 5.8 miles (9.3 km) southwest of Charing Cross, making it an ideal location for those who want to enjoy the benefits of living in a tranquil suburban area while still having easy access to central London. Barnes is known for its excellent transport links, with Barnes Bridge and Barnes Railway Stations, as well as numerous bus routes connecting the area to the rest of London.

The area has a rich history and a strong sense of community, with a mix of residential, commercial, and cultural properties. Barnes is home to a diverse population, with a mix of cultures and backgrounds, which is reflected in the variety of shops, restaurants, and community events that take place throughout the year. The area also boasts several green spaces, including Barnes Common, Barnes Green, and the Leg o’ Mutton Reservoir, providing residents with plenty of opportunities for outdoor activities and relaxation.

In recent years, Barnes has maintained its reputation as an attractive and desirable place to live and work. The area has a thriving local economy, with a range of businesses and industries, including retail, hospitality, and creative sectors.

Barnes Main Attractions

WWT London Wetland Centre: The WWT London Wetland Centre is a unique urban nature reserve located in Barnes, offering a range of habitats, including lakes, ponds, and gardens. The centre is a popular destination for both locals and visitors, providing opportunities for wildlife watching, walking, and educational activities.

OSO Arts Centre: The OSO Arts Centre is a vibrant cultural hub in the heart of Barnes, hosting a variety of events, including theatre productions, concerts, and art exhibitions. The centre also offers a range of workshops and classes, making it a popular destination for both locals and visitors.

Barnes Pond: Barnes Pond is a picturesque and tranquil spot in the centre of Barnes, providing a peaceful oasis for local residents to relax and enjoy the natural surroundings.

Barnes History

Barnes’ history dates back to the Saxon period, with the first recorded mention of the area in the Domesday Book of 1086. The name Barnes is derived from the Old English word “berne,” meaning a barn or granary, indicating that the area was once an important agricultural centre.

Throughout the centuries, Barnes has been a predominantly rural area, with a focus on agriculture and market gardening. In the 19th century, Barnes began to transform into a more urban area, with the arrival of the railway and the construction of new housing developments.
